About Gluo
Gluo, an Orium Company, is a leading eCommerce agency with over 20 years in the market. We implement ecommerce platforms, payment gateways, search engines, content management systems, ERPs, and CRMs. Additionally, we develop new commerce functionalities from scratch.
We specialize in Headless and Composable Commerce. We create flexible, connectable, and scalable stores that enhance your user experience.
We're a remote company based in Mexico, and our team of 100+ brings together strategists, architects, designers, and developers to craft innovative digital experiences.
About the Opportunity
This is a 9-12 month fixed-term contract role. As a React Native Mobile Developer, you'll play a central role in developing, optimizing, and extending our mobile commerce accelerator platform, and implementing it across different enterprise clients. You'll work alongside other members of the product function on the design and development of software solution accelerators that are used across our organization as the platform for the services projects we deliver to our customers. In this role, you'll contribute to a project focused on performance, quality, and a cutting-edge tech stack for modern mobile commerce solutions.
Responsibilities
Work closely with team members, designers, and product owners to solve technical challenges and ensure timely project delivery.
Develop modular, reusable React Native components that streamline integration and are adaptable for various mobile projects across enterprise retail clients.
Build connectors and interface modules to simplify integration with APIs, backend services, and third-party platforms, promoting ease of use for other developers.
Establish and uphold best practices and coding standards for mobile development to deliver consistent, high-quality results.
Implement tools and features to enhance app performance, reduce load times, and support scalability, ensuring seamless integration in new and existing applications.
Conduct thorough testing, debugging, and optimization to maintain code quality and reliability.
Design customizable templates, themes, and style guides to enable rapid development of visually consistent and appealing mobile interfaces.
Support cross-platform development to ensure consistency and functionality between iOS and Android applications, reducing the need for platform-specific adjustments.
Develop clear documentation, tutorials, and guidelines to facilitate effective knowledge transfer within the organization.
Skills and Qualifications
3+ years of experience in mobile development, including at least 2 years with React Native.
Preferred experience in developing e-commerce or consumer-focused mobile applications.
Strong proficiency in React Native, JavaScript, TypeScript, best practices, and performance optimization techniques.
Experience with additional developer tools and UI libraries, preferably Expo and React Native Paper.
Proficiency in state management tools like React Query or Redux, and handling data with REST APIs and GraphQL.
Experience with mobile testing frameworks such as Jest, Detox, and Appium for unit and end-to-end testing.
Familiarity with native iOS and Android development environments (Xcode, Android Studio).
Strong problem-solving abilities and effective communication skills for collaboration with cross-functional teams.
Fluency in both Spanish and English, with excellent written and verbal communication skills.
Is the Role a Fit for You?
The Software Developer role emphasizes team collaboration, technical proficiency, and leadership in your area of expertise. You'll find fulfillment in the role if you:
Delight in making things. You thrill at the concept of going beyond the theoretical and applying your ideas, skills, and expertise to products used by people every day.
Find passion in new challenges. Every chance to learn and move things forward with your can-do attitude or to share your entrepreneurship excites you.
Thoroughly enjoy collaborative work. Knowledge sharing and the chance to be part of a team who co-owns the output, instead of a solo hero who lives and dies by their work alone, is important to you.
Something else…
We care a lot about our culture and the people who are part of the team, so there are certain characteristics we look for in each person.
Ability to express ideas
Work under pressure
Results oriented
Leadership
Effective communication skills
Problem solver
Proactivity
Responsibility
Commitment
Honesty
Kindness
Organizational skills
Teamwork
Taste for learning new technologies
Ability to work independently and in a team
Self-study and research
We want to hear from you!
#LI-Remote
#J-18808-Ljbffr